Problem des einfachen Murmelrechners
Der Rechner ist nicht programmierbar
Durch Den veränderbaren Speicher können nun Daten von außerhalb an den Rechner übergeben werden
Codieren von den Befehlen
Inc ●
dec ●●
tst ●●●
jum ●●●●
hlt ●●●●●
Rote Murmeln für daten, Grüne für Befehle
Bsp. ● ●●●● inc 4
Bsp Addition 2er Zahlen
Fundamentalzyklus
Rechner arbeitet diese Schleife nun ab
Bsp Wertzuweisung
Binäre Codierung der Becherinhalte
Auf eine ähnliche Art arbeitet auch ein ,,richtiger” Computer
Eine Menge von Maschinenbefehlen im Prozessor, den Befehlssatz
Im steuerwerk ist ein universelles Steuerprogramm hinterlegt
Adressen/ Daten nicht farblich unterschieden, sondern als Bitfolge hinterlegt
Im Murmelrechner 8bit pro Speicherzelle
3 für Befehl und 5 für Daten
Bsp binäre Codierung
Last changed16 days ago